WebThe annual percentage rate (APR) is calculated using the following formula. Annual Percentage Rate (APR) = (Periodic Interest Rate x 365 Days) x 100. Where: Periodic Interest Rate = [ ( Interest Expense + Total Fees) / Loan Principal] / Number of Days in Loan Term. To express the APR as a percentage, the amount must be multiplied by 100.

WebReturns the interest rate per period of an annuity. RATE is calculated by iteration and can have zero or more solutions. If the successive results of RATE do not converge to within 0.0000001 after 20 iterations, RATE returns the #NUM! error value. Syntax RATE (nper, pmt, pv, [fv], [type], [guess])
